AYKBOBCAT wrote:What's the effect? Much punch but less top end speed?

Yeah, essentially, the tall drive ratio was to counteract the truck tires and get the same gear ratio as a buggy. The result, if geared the way it is supposed to be geared, is no different that a 2.0 gearbox.

The DO guys liked it because you could run really hot motors on short tracks and not worry about problematic gearing.
